摘要
蒸糠工艺排放的废热蒸汽中蕴含较多具备一定品位的热能,直接散失至大气将产生巨大的能源浪费。引入蒸糠机节能系统,废热蒸汽经金属薄膜热分离技术处理后纯化为洁净的再生蒸汽,进一步经增压处理后返回蒸糠机循环使用,从而实现高效的余热回收利用,节能效果可达40%以上,大幅降低了生产设备能耗,达到了节能减排的目的。
The waste steam produced during chaff steaming contains numerous thermal energy,and its direct lost to the atmosphere will result in huge energy waste.An energy-saving system tailored for the chaff steamer is introduced,which collects and reuses the thermal energy of the waste steam through MFTS(metal film thermal separation)technology,and regenerates high-quality fresh steam for the chaff steamer after purification and recompression.The system can reduce the energy consumption by more than 40%,and can achieve the purpose of carbon emission reduction.
